Output d3fab8359a9892b630f1f4e7a78af6b2cada355896183dd752c45c476dd54ee6:0

value
6904190
script pubkey
OP_0 OP_PUSHBYTES_20 dd4bd6456a99bda9e4d72b4f54f67e1d00c0e139
address
bc1qm49av3t2nx76nexh9d84fan7r5qvpcfe2a6rc8
transaction
d3fab8359a9892b630f1f4e7a78af6b2cada355896183dd752c45c476dd54ee6
confirmations
276370
spent
true